A collective noun refers to a group of nouns as a whole. A staircase can be two stories high or twenty stories high, it is considered one staircase. There is no specific collective noun for staircase because there is seldom more than one staircase at any given place. Some collective nouns for stairs are a set of stairs or a flight of stairs.

"The Mystery of the Hidden Staircase" by Carolyn Keene was first published in 1930. It is the second book in the Nancy Drew mystery series.

The conflict in "Nancy Drew and the Hidden Staircase" centers around Nancy Drew trying to solve the mysterious occurrences happening at Twin Elms, a mansion she is visiting. The conflict involves Nancy unraveling the secrets of the hidden staircase in the mansion and uncovering the truth behind the haunting and threatening events.

The theme of "The Hidden Staircase" revolves around mystery, adventure, and bravery. Nancy Drew's determination to solve puzzles, uncover secrets, and face danger highlights themes of courage and perseverance in the face of adversity.
